Porovnání implementací protokolu D.A.L.I Digital Addressable Lightning Interface Digitalní adresovatelné světelné rozhraní
Cíl projektu Seznámení s protokolem D.A.L.I. a jeho možnostmi příprava pro diplomovou práci s tímto protokolem porovnat stávající normu D.A.L.I. s předchozí, jež byla implementována
D.A.L.I. Digital addressable lightning interface účel - hromadné ovládání svítidel postaveno na DSI (digital signal interface) otevřený protokol, více výrobců rozšiřování
Protokol D.A.L.I. Master – slave struktura slave pouze vykonává nebo odpovídá na dotazy – backward rámec Master může komunikovat s dalšími master – forward rámec široká sada 2 bytových příkazů (adresový a datový) dělení příkazů (adresové, dotazové, přímé ovladání výkonu svítidla...)
Protokol D.A.L.I. Připojení 64 slave prvků možno sdružovat do 16 skupin přímé ovládání prvku podle adresy ovládání celé skupiny podle adresy skupiny větší instalace – nutno obejít omezení, ale v praxi je možné
Fyzické parametry sběrnice využití dvou vodičů – jednoduchá instalace, speciální kabely L, N, PE, DALI1, DALI2 kódování bi-fázové (Manchesterské) napěťové úrovně typicky log 0 = 0 V, log 1 = 16 V (-6,5 až 22,5 V) komunikační rychlost 1200 bit/s
Bi-fázové kódování Příklad bi-fázového kódování. Změna z nízké do vysoké úrovně = 1 a naopak. Nutno přidat pomocné hrany
Napěťové úrovně Diagram ilustrující napěťové úrovně DALI sběrnice
Řízení výkonu svítidla přímé / nepřímé přímé – hodnota datového bytu odpovídá výstupnímu výkonu logaritmická křivka výkonu
Přímé řízení výkonu svítidla Ukázka komunikace: YAAA AAA0 XXXX XXXX Y – selektor skupiny 0 – short adresa, 1 – skupinová adresa AAA AAA – 6bit adresa 0 – Selektor (interpretace jako úroveň osvětlení) XXXX XXXX 8bit hodnota úrovně
Řízení výkonu svítidla Nepřímé – příkazy jako STEP UP, RECALL MAX LEVEL... výsledný výkon závisí na současném výkonu nebo předem nastavených maximálních a minimálních mezích scény – předdefinované nastavení je vyvoláno danou scénou – snížení objemu komunikace
Porovnání implementace Přidání nových příkazů pro práci s registry a pamětí nově definované paměťové prostory na straně slave prvku – efektivnější komunikace základní fyzické parametry stejné drobné odchylky minulé verze proti současné
Porovnání implementace V nové verzi není 1200 b/s +/- 10% v dostupných zdrojích nejsou priority (časové rámce časy ustálení) přejmenování příkazu Query Ballast
Shrnutí Průmyslová sběrnice odolná proti rušení, pro rozsáhle provozy náročné aplikace (objem svítidel, technologie svítidel) zvýšení kvality osvětlení v budovách rozšíření příkazové sady
Literatura KNOTEK, Martin. Implementace D.A.L.I. protokolu pro STM8 mikrokontroler. Praha, 2009. 84 s. České vysoké učení technické v Praze, Fakulta elektrotechnická, Katedra řídící techniky. Diplomová práce. International electrotechnical commision. Digital addresable lightning interface : Part 101: General requirements - system. (s.l.) : (s.n.), 2007. 15 s. International electrotechnical commision. Digital addressable lightning interface : Part 102: General requirements - Control gear. (s.l.) : (s.n.), 2007. 139 s. International electrotechnical commision. Digital addressable lightning interface : Part 302: Particular requirements for control devices: 24 bit extended frame operation. (s.l.) : (s.n.), 2007. 24 s.